How Buzzwords Sounds
Phonemes (ARPAbet)
B AH1 Z W ER0 D Z
Stress pattern
DUM-da
Syllables
2
Rhymes are matched from the last stressed vowel of buzzwords onward — DUM marks a stressed syllable, da an unstressed one. Words that share this ending sound pattern make the strongest rhymes.

What rhymes with buzzwords?
Near rhymes include upwards, buzzards, buzzword, dullards, coloureds, and 25 more. Use RhymePlug to explore all 50 rhyming options with cultural references and slang.
How many syllables does buzzwords have?
Buzzwords has 2 syllables. Its phonetic pronunciation is B AH1 Z W ER0 D Z. Its stress pattern is DUM-da.
What are near rhymes for buzzwords?
Near rhymes (slant rhymes) for buzzwords include upwards, buzzards, buzzword, dullards, coloureds, upward, buzzard, others. Near rhymes share similar but not identical sounds and are widely used in rap, songwriting, and modern poetry.
What are multisyllabic rhymes for buzzwords?
Multisyllabic rhymes for buzzwords include brothers, buster, butter, brother, bumpers. These are words where multiple syllables match, a technique used by skilled rappers like Eminem and Kendrick Lamar.
